Removing drive carrier from the mid drive tray
Prerequisites
1. Follow the safety guidelines listed in Safety instructions.
2. Follow the procedure listed in Before working inside your system.
3. From the management software, prepare the drive for removal. Wait until the indicators on the drive carrier signal that
the drive can be removed safely. For more information, see the documentation for the storage controller at www.dell.com/
storagecontrollermanuals.
If the drive is online, the green activity/fault indicator flashes as the drive is turned off. When the drive indicators are off, the
drive is ready for removal.
CAUTION:
To prevent data loss, ensure that your operating system supports hot-swap drive installation. See the
documentation supplied with your operating system.
CAUTION: When a replacement hot swappable drive is installed and the system is powered on, the drive
automatically begins to rebuild. Ensure that the replacement drive is blank or contains data that you wish to
overwrite. Any data on the replacement drive is immediately lost after the drive is installed.
CAUTION: Mixing drive carriers from previous generations of PowerEdge servers is not supported.
Steps
1. Lift the drive carrier handle upward.
2. Press the release tab on the drive tray and lift the drive carrier handle upward to disengage the drive from the backplane.
3. Hold the drive carrier handle and lift the drive carrier out of the drive tray.
